
Soul Searching
What happens when you look beyond the surface? When you look beyond the outside and seek the soul?
Soul Searching began as an experiment. I had an AI photo generator take portraits and discovered that they all showed the same blank beauty: perfectly symmetrical faces. Flawless but also soulless.
That's why I went looking for myself. For that real look. That imperfection that actually gives strength.
Because what I want to capture is energy, emotion and presence. Not an image that is only beautiful to look at, but a look that touches you.

eyes without gloss
My designs for portraits or eyes often start with photographs. For this series, I deliberately used an AI photo generator. The outcome was fascinating: perfect portraits with eyes that say nothing.
Beauty without a heartbeat. Eyes without luster. As if someone is watching but no one is home.
And just that became my starting point. These photos became my basis but I went looking for the soul. For faces with energy. For colour that breathes. For a look that does look at you and tells a story. Not perfect. Not symmetrical. But real.
Glances that touch you
Coarse jute gives Wise an unpolished soul. The abstract planes give Brave her fierceness, where Pure (on unbleached cotton) actually calls for detail.
Each portrait required its own technique, its own colour and its own rhythm. Each work a different format to suit the energy.
These portraits look at you. They are not smooth or perfect. They are real. With a look that comes in, sometimes bright, sometimes soft, but always present. A client said earlier about Brave: "In the beginning, I found her intense. Now she touches me and I find her so powerful.
